Pourquoi apprends-tu une langue? Même si vous parlez de synchronisation sur une base réelle, c'est différent pour chaque personne.
Je suis aussi celui qui veut faire le même Nanika que vous.
Eh bien, c'est bon de se rencontrer. J'avais l'impression que le 25 décembre approchait, mais je n'avais pas de partenaire, donc j'étais seul cette année.
Une application que tout le monde a enregistrée comme LINE? N'est-ce pas? Ensuite, je pourrais approcher cette jolie fille debout devant Hachiko. (Au contraire, problème Ali? Lol)
LINE peut être fait même par des mineurs, mais la datation est R18. Veuillez ne pas regarder de plus près les bons enfants, y compris ces succès.
Maintenant, commençons le record de défense du programmeur Heppoko.
** Il est préférable que les personnes à proximité comprennent les informations de localisation et la distance ** Par exemple, même si vous le placez dans "Hokkaido", s'il est loin, il deviendra simplement un partenaire de chat Cependant, c'est un peu pour l'épingler sur Google Map.
** Visez l'IA? ** ** Est-ce Python? Pas de Java. Je veux apprendre par machine, mais je ne sens pas que je peux aller aussi loin. Ce serait bien si nous pouvions mettre sur la compatibilité (◎ filet céleste?) En fonction du degré de correspondance des passe-temps de chacun. À ce stade, cela semble un peu impossible, je vais donc viser la recherche de loisir.
** Parce que c'est une société mondiale ** Il existe des langues et des pays d'origine. Les goûts sexuels sont également mondiaux. Je veux aussi discuter avec un homme blanc aux cheveux blonds. Si vous pouvez filtrer en fonction du pays où vous souhaitez vous rendre ou des informations de localisation "Je pars en voyage en mai, donc si tu veux, je vais prendre un repas." Faisons le premier objectif de le terminer en japonais (rires)
UI? UX? Il n'y a pas d'autre choix que de choisir un pays, mais si possible, utilisez radiobtn plutôt que combo! Lors de la saisie, vous devez appuyer sur (1) combo (2) sélectionner un élément deux fois au total. À cet égard, j'ai entendu dire que la radio est bonne parce que vous pouvez la sélectionner avec une seule pression. En ce qui concerne la conception de l'interface utilisateur et l'UX, je pense que c'est encore loin ...
Tout d'abord, c'est une base de données. Je ne veux pas faire une grosse mise à jour pour étendre la fonction plus tard, donc je veux tout mettre en ligne maintenant!
Voici les informations reçues de divers endroits. Les questions seront écrites dans la section ci-dessous. Si vous pensez que "c'est la personne ici", nous nous réjouissons de vos commentaires!
** Information publique ** ・ Nom --VARCHAR (12) ** NOT NULL ** // Nom ou surnom ・ Pic1 --TEXT (-) ** NULL ** // URL du cloud de téléchargement de photos (jusqu'à 5) ref.1 ・ Sexe --INT (2) ** NOT NULL ** // Sexe [01. Homme 02. Femme] ・ Sexuel --INT (2) ** NOT NULL ** [01.Straight 02.Les 03.Gay 04.Bi 05.Trans 06.Queer 07.X 08.asexual 09.IS] ・ IntSex --INT (2) ** NOT NULL ** // Cible [01. Male 02. Female 03. Bi… Hmm? ] ・ Hauteur --INT (3) ** NOT NULL ** // Hauteur ・ Poids --INT (3) ** NOT NULL ** // Poids ・ Anniversaire - DATE (8) ** NOT NULL ** // Anniversaire ・ Location --GEOMETRY (-) ** NULL ** // Informations de localisation ref.2 ・ Local --VARCHAR (12) ** NULL ** // Lieu de résidence ・ Pays --INT (3) ** NOT NULL ** // Ville natale 365 pays ・ Lang --SET? ENUM? ** NOT NULL ** // Langue ref.3 ref.4 ・ Corps --INT (2) ** NOT NULL ** // Système [01. Skinny 02. Normal 03. Muscular 04. Chubby] ・ Marié --INT (2) ** NOT NULL ** [01. Marié 02. Célibataire] ・ Enfant --INT (2) ** NOT NULL ** [01. Avec enfants 02. Pas d'enfants] ・ Profile --VARCHAR (120) ** NOT NULL ** // Auto-introduction
** Information privée ** ・ UID (UUID) --BINARY (16) ** NOT NULL ** // User ID ref.5 ・ EAddress --VARCHAR (256) ** NOT NULL ** ref.6 ・ PW --VARCHAR (256) ** NOT NULL ** // SHA256 ・ Userlvl --INT (3) ** NOT NULL ** // Niveau utilisateur [01. Membre gratuit 02. Membre payant] · LatestLogin --Timestamp (-) ** NOT NULL ** // Dernière date de connexion
** Coopération SNS ** ・ Twitter --VARCHAR (15) ** NULL ** réf.7 ・ Facebook --INT (128) ** NULL ** ref.8 [ref.9](https: // stackoverflow. com / questions / 7566672 / quelle-est-la-longueur-maximale-d'un-facebook-uid) ・ Instagram --VARCHAR (30) ** NULL ** ref.10 ・ LINE --VARCHAR (20) ** NULL ** ref.11
** Peut-être qu'il y avait quelque chose comme ça ** -PrivateInfo1- ?? ** NULL ** // Liste des utilisateurs qui ont publié (moi-même) des images privées -PrivateInfo2- ?? ** NULL ** // Liste d'utilisateurs montrant (I) publié un profil privé · BlockedUser- ?? ** NULL ** // Liste des utilisateurs que vous avez bloqués ・ FootPrint- ?? ** NULL ** // La personne qui a fait l'empreinte
** Recherche de passe-temps ** ・ Objectif --INT (2) ** NOT NULL ** [01. Recruter des amis 02. Recruter des amants 03. Recruter des partenaires de mariage 04. Sefu r ...] ・ Vacances --INT (2) ** NOT NULL ** [01. Samedis, dimanches et jours fériés 02.Samedi et dimanche 03.Weekdays 04.Irregular] ・ Academic --INT (2) ** NOT NULL ** [01. Middle 02. High 03. Large 04. Master 05. Doctor] ・ Profession --INT (2) ** NOT NULL ** [01. Fonctionnaire 02. Freelance 03.IT 04. Medical ...] ref.12 ・ Revenu --INT (5) ** NULL ** // Revenu annuel (10000 yens) ・ Fumée --INT (2) ** PAS NULL ** [01. Fumer 02. Ne pas fumer 03. Fumer occasionnellement] ・ Alcool --INT (2) ** NOT NULL ** [01. Boire tous les jours 02. Boire souvent 03. Occasionnellement 04. Rarement 05. Ne peut pas boire] ・ Hobby - SET? ENUM? ** NOT NULL ** // Hobby
** Enregistrement de plusieurs articles ** Je pense qu'il devrait être implémenté dans plusieurs éléments, tels que [hobby], [block list] et [footprint]. Si c'est un passe-temps, la liste de blocage est un moyen d'enregistrer l'UUID. Le type SET ou le type ENUM est-il correct? Comment reflétez-vous la personne qui l'a bloqué? (Extraire avec SQL → Ce sera lent s'il est affiché ...)
** À propos de la fonction de message ** Je ne sais pas comment implémenter la fonction de message essentielle ... Enregistrer dans la base de données ...? Je pense que c'est un type TEXTE? Une nouvelle colonne pour chaque personne? Avec PHP! Même si ça sort en cherchant, je ne comprends pas grand-chose. (Je comprends même PHP n ←)
Cette fois, j'ai réfléchi à ce que je voulais faire et à la base de données de base. J'ai entendu dire que si vous vouliez faire quelque chose comme ça vous-même, votre motivation et vos connaissances augmenteront. Je ne l'ai jamais vu auparavant, alors j'ai pensé que je devrais essayer quelque chose comme ça.
C'est un peu content, mais je pense que je vais continuer à moins que ce soit interdit. Pour le moment, merci d'avoir lu le premier et la fin.
Eh bien, il y avait aussi un article comme celui-ci sur le genre. informatif Cela signifie que NOT NULL doit être minimisé! ??
à suivre Reference C'est la page à laquelle j'ai fait référence dans le lien ci-dessus. ref.1 5 erreurs que les débutants ont tendance à faire lorsqu'ils travaillent avec databases-yakst ref.2 Comment démarrer le service d'informations de localisation 5ème Sauvegardons les informations de localisation (Partie 1) -gihyo ref.3 Utilisons le type ENUM / SET original de MySQL --itmedia réf.4 type SET --dbonline ref.5 Utilisation de l'UUID avec JPA + MySQL --qiita réf.6 Quelle est la longueur varchar optimale pour les adresses e-mail MySQL? --teratail réf.7 Nombre maximum de caractères pour l'ID utilisateur Twitter - journal d'opérationservicebu ref.8 Propriétés utilisateur --facebook pour les développeurs ref.9 What's the max. length of a Facebook uid? - stackoverflow ref.10 Character Limit on Instagram Usernames - stackoverflow réf.11 Combien de caractères l'ID de LIGNE peut-il avoir? - Sac de sagesse Yahoo réf.12 Liste des métiers - jardin de carrière ref.13 Ce que vous devez savoir avant de traiter les informations de "genre" dans le système --qiita
Recommended Posts